A linear function has a slope of 5/3 and crosses the y-axis at -12. What is the equation of the line?

Respuesta :

candy942
candy942 candy942
  • 17-04-2020

Answer:

y=[tex]\frac{5}{3}[/tex]x-12

Step-by-step explanation:

slope= 5/3

y intercept= -12
